Title:
METHOD FOR PRODUCING REFINED METAL OR METALLOID
Document Type and Number:
Japanese Patent JP2011006317
Kind Code:
A
Abstract:

To provide a method for producing a refined metal or metalloid, whereby electrolysis can be carried out at a temperature lower than the melting point of a metallic or metalloid element to be refined and whereby dendritic growth of the refined product or trapping of an electrolytic bath into the refined product can be prevented.

The method for producing the refined metal or metalloid comprises: an electrolysis step of carrying out electrolysis in the electrolytic bath disposed in an electrolytic cell using a material comprising the metallic or metalloid element and an impurity as an anode and using an alloy which comprises the same kind of metallic or metalloid element as the metallic or metalloid element contained in the anode and a solvent metal that does not substantially form a solid solution with the metallic or metalloid element and which has a complete solidifying temperature lower than the melting point of the metallic or metalloid element as a cathode at an electrolysis temperature at which the alloy can become a liquid phase, thereby transferring the metallic or metalloid element present in the anode to the alloy of the cathode; a subsequent withdrawal step; a precipitation step carried out at a temperature higher than the complete solidifying temperature and lower than the electrolysis temperature; and a recovery step.
